| Coconuts on the Beach is the site for this year's West Is Best Triathlon, the precursor to the Iron Man Triathlon in May. Athletes, both professional and amateur, adult and youth divisions competed in this event. |
|
It is 6:45 AM in Frederiksted at Coconuts on the Beach. Athletes are arriving, dresssing and donning various equipment for the swim, bike, run triathlon. Some are entered as relay teams, with three individuals, one for each leg of the sport. |

The bike route was North to Butler Bay and then South to the Vincent Mason Pool and then back to the starting point and back to the pool once more, ending, again, at the starting point. Got that? |
